March 17: The Luck of the Irish: An Introduction to Dual Citizenship Around the Globe

This CLE provides an introduction to dual citizenship around the world, including the legal and practical impacts on dual citizens in the US and abroad. In honor of St. Patrick’s Day, the CLE will also discuss many countries -- including Ireland (but also Italy, Poland, Israel and many others) -- that allow the descendants of immigrants to the US to reclaim dual citizenship through their ancestors.
